I think you could fit a 700-2 in a full size truck its 5x10 but the wheel base is 6.5. it doesn't feel much bigger. ALL we have is tight atv trails. you get a ton more room, glove box, dumping bed, there is room on the dash for switches or radio, all that is extra on the 500
I don't like loading a atv on the truck any way after the ramps kicked out on me and it almost flipped over with me on it. you can get trailers cheap or free sometimes, way safer and easier to load and tie down

Reverse lever bypass...talk to me...?
Its just adjusting the nut on cable tension on the reverse lever so you don’t have to pull it each time. The adjustment is under the hood. There is also the elctronic seat belt speed limiter disable by removing a small piece in the buckle. I wear belts on the trail, but not in the pasture getting in and out doing chores. It currently limits the speed to 14 mph without the seat belt buckeled.

Get the dealer to throw in a top and since you are in AZ make sure complete out the door is street and ohv legal . That means they need to add lic. plate light , a horn and a rear view mirror .License for both on&off road use and the OHV sticker .
I learned the hard way . Bought RZR from local dealer and out the door was as stated . Bought my Pioneer from Ride Now in Phoenix and their OTD meant taxes and set up included ONLY .
Hey just remembered , bought a Grizzly from a different local dealer and they covered the licensing but I had to purchase and install the horn,lic lamp and mirror .
